Make It Mine Magazine Looking for Crafters

makeitmine.jpg
Make It Mine magazine, is a new publication from Kalmbach Publishing Co. It shows readers how to spice up their clothes, accessories, and home.

Think embroidery, sewing, painting, stamping, decoupage, computer techniques, polymer clay and pretty much anything else that’s fun and creative.

The magazine is looking to cater to readers that are looking for quick and easy ways to turn nothing special into something spectacular by embellishing, altering, or making something simple from scratch. They are looking for how-tos with step-by-step instructions and photos to help readers along the way.

Make It Mine is looking for submissions for their gallery as well. The Idea Galleries will feature pieces from creative types like you. There will be several Galleries in each issue; each will have a theme and vary in length from 4 to 6 pages.
